Tony Moniz introduced me to Backdoor.  back in the 1980’s, it was scary out there.  not only were the waves deadly, they locals were scary.  if you got in anyones way back then, you will get punched in the face and maybe get your fins punched off too.  i seen it many times so of course i was very careful.  but after surfing with Tony everyday on the North shore back then, all the locals knew i was with him.  and if they punched me, they will have to punch him first.  and that wasn’t going to happen.  so yeah, i am very thankful for Tony to introduce me to Backdoor and the local boys.  it saved me some black eyes for sure…

when i started shooting photos, Backdoor was my favorite.  i would see Tony taking off and i made sure i was in the right spot.  this was in the winter of 2006.

then right behind Dad was a little kid named Joshua Moniz.  i use to be so surprised on how their styles were so similar.  both calm and cool, and both with HIC and Billabong stickers.  photos like these will never get old…
